Sisukord:

3D -trükitud Arduino sotsiaalse robot -sõbra loomine: 9 sammu
3D -trükitud Arduino sotsiaalse robot -sõbra loomine: 9 sammu
Anonim
Image
Image

Buddy on 3D -prinditud arduino sotsiaalne robot. Ta suhtleb maailmaga, kasutades oma lähiala kaardistamiseks ultrahelisensorit. Kui tema keskkonnas midagi muutub, reageerib ta. Ta võib olla üllatunud või uudishimulik ja mõnikord natuke agressiivne.

Sõber näeb maailma, kontrollides teatud punkte enda ümber asuval kaardil. Neid punkte uuendatakse, kui ta ringi liigub ja uutele asjadele reageerib.

Kui objekt asetatakse tema lähedusse või eemaldatakse sellest, reageerib ta sellele, otsides selle potentsiaalselt üles või vihastades. Sõber genereerib oma tegevused lennult. Igaüks neist on täiesti originaalne ja põhineb tema ümber toimuval. Ta ei ringle kunagi reaktsiooni. Buddy on praegu Kickstarteris, me tervitame igasugust toetust, et see projekt elus püsiks.

Buddy on üheksas robootikakomplekt, mille oleme LittleBotsis loonud. Oleme töötanud selle nimel, et muuta robootika ja STEM põnevaks ja lõbusaks. Ja see pole Buddyga muutunud. Välja arvatud nüüd, saab igaüks seda robotit nautida. Kas olete ehitaja või mitte. Võite lihtsalt Buddyga "hängida".

Nautige ehitamise õpetust.

Tarvikud

Esmased osad

  1. Gotech 9025 9g metallist hammasratastega servod
  2. Arduino Nano
  3. Meped Arduino robotplaat
  4. 4 -kontaktiline pikendusjuhe
  5. Ultraheli andur
  6. 6v 3a toiteallikas

Laienemised

  • Bluetooth
  • 3D printer

Koodi ressursid

Sõbra koodi allalaadimise leht

Samm: laadige kood üles

Image
Image

Enne mis tahes kokkupanekut veenduge, et olete Arduino koodi sõpradele üles laadinud. See võimaldab tal maailmaga suhelda. Koodivärskendusi saab alla laadida LittleBotsi allalaadimislehelt

Kui te pole Arduinoga tuttav, võite külastada seda lehte, et saada rohkem õpetusi

Samm: pange kael kokku

Pange kael kokku
Pange kael kokku
Pange kael kokku
Pange kael kokku
Pange kael kokku
Pange kael kokku
  1. Viige neljaharuline anduri juhe läbi kaelal asuva kanali
  2. Sisestage servo kaela, mis kallutab pead küljelt küljele

  3. Vajadusel kasutage juhtme läbistamiseks kruvikeerajat.
  4. Sisestage Nodding servo kaela. See ei vaja mingeid kruvisid

Samm: pange pea kokku

Pange pea kokku
Pange pea kokku
Pange pea kokku
Pange pea kokku
  1. Vajutage ultraheliandur kindlalt 3D-prinditud esiküljega peatoesse
  2. Võtke pea tagumine pool ja asetage sinna kaheharuline servosarv.

Samm: valmistage alus ette

Valmistage alus ette
Valmistage alus ette
Valmistage alus ette
Valmistage alus ette
  1. Kasutage 4 servokinnituskruvi, et seadistada peamine arduino plaat roboti alusele.
  2. Sisestage ja kinnitage kruvidega servo servasse.

Samm: asetage kõik servod

Paigutage kõik servod
Paigutage kõik servod
Paigutage kõik servod
Paigutage kõik servod
Paigutage kõik servod
Paigutage kõik servod

Pöörake õrnalt varusarve abil iga servo algasendisse

  1. Pöörake servot käsitsi täielikult päripäeva
  2. Keerake baasservo täielikult kella järgi.
  3. Pöörake Nodding Servo täielikult CCW

6. samm: kinnitage pea kaela külge

Kinnitage pea kaela külge
Kinnitage pea kaela külge
Kinnitage pea kaela külge
Kinnitage pea kaela külge
Kinnitage pea kaela külge
Kinnitage pea kaela külge
  1. Paigaldage pea põhi nii, et see oleks kallutatud vasakule veidi vähem kui vertikaalselt.
  2. Kinnitage servosarve kruviga.
  3. Ühendage anduri juhe anduriga, märkides, mis värvi juhtmed millise anduri tihvtiga käivad
  4. Tihendage pea 2 servokinnituskruviga

Samm: kinnitage kael alusele

Kinnitage kael aluse külge
Kinnitage kael aluse külge
Kinnitage kael aluse külge
Kinnitage kael aluse külge
  1. Kinnitage kaelakera serv servo külge nii, et see jääks paremale 90 dekreeti. Kinnitage sarve ja kruviga
  2. Kinnitage kael ja pea kaela külge. Sisestage, kallutades servoarmatuuri sisse ja keerates seejärel kaela oma kohale.
  3. Kinnitage sarve ja kruviga. Veenduge, et kael oleks horisontaalne või veidi allpool.

Samm: ühendage mootorid ja andur

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
Ühendage mootorid ja andur
  1. Sisestage kõik servo- ja anduritraadid alusesse.
  2. Juhtmed teenindavad emaplaadile vastavalt skeemile.
  3. Ühendage anduri juhe ultrahelipordiga.
  4. Veenduge, et tihvtid on joondatud anduri tihvtidega
  5. Kinnitage alusplaat põhikorpuse külge 4 servokinnituskruviga

Samm: nautige oma sõpra

Lihtsalt ühendage Buddy kohe ja vaadake, kuidas ta ellu ärkab.

Kui soovite Buddyt toetada, saate komplekti ja osi meie Kickstarterist ette tellida

Muud osad ja arduino komplektid leiate LittleBotsi veebisaidilt

Värskendused siin Buddy 3D prinditud Arduino robotikomplektis

Soovitan: